Transaction 3e205593759ad54f4d49fbdb3399e19d11dcae09d44442a18316543d7a1c0072
1 Input
1 Output
-
3e205593759ad54f4d49fbdb3399e19d11dcae09d44442a18316543d7a1c0072:0
- value
- 63052
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7d8b94aef6528bbd0da1a6d16a24e17fa1b9a29c OP_EQUAL
- address
- 3D8qbmPjPLpVqkH7kGd11w93R9m8yHSZhb